Six people were in the accident and 15 survived. The Afp News Agency is reporting that the bodies of five missing men have been recovered and brought back to shore. Divers are continuing to search the wreckage for the one remaining missing person helped by Remote Control Vehicles that can be on the seabed for several hours, far longer than the 10 minutes than each Dive Team is allowed at the depth. The yacht lies 50 metres below the surface of the water, apparently largely in tact. Rescuers have struggled to get into the cabins, where its thought those who were missing had been sleeping. His 18 year old daughter hannah reportedly remains missing. The italian coastguard confirmed to the pa News Agency that the sixth and final person yet to be found is a woman. Lecanemab is a Breakthrough Drug that can slow down alzheimers Disease And Today it has been approved for use by the Uk Medicines regulator. It helps to clear the Build Up of a toxic protein in the brain, and slows cognitive decline. But the Drug Wont be available on the nhs in england because it is said to be too expensive. Heres our medical editor fergus walsh. Do you remember we used to watch the ducks in there . Yeah. Mavis, whos 90, has alzheimers disease. But she and her husband rodney feel fortunate. Thats because shes one of only a few dozen people in the uk receiving lecanemab as part of a clinical trial. I think the main point about lecanemab is that its enabled mavis to keep her personality. The InternatIonal Red Cross has warned of a catastrophe for cIvIlIans In afghanIstan as the talIban contInues to advance across the country. The Insurgents have taken control of ten of the countrys 34 provIncIal capItals. Lets Take A Look at the latest developments. Intense street by Street FIghtIng Is takIng place In the cIty of kandahar, where the talIban have also taken control of the jaIl and released hundreds of prIsoners.
